Title: **Innovations by Inventor Shoichi Imakake**
Introduction
Shoichi Imakake, a notable inventor based in Kanagawa, Japan, has contributed significantly to the field of semiconductor technology. He holds a patent for an innovative semiconductor device designed to protect electrical loads from power surges. His work continues to influence advancements in electrical engineering.
Latest Patents
Imakake's key patent is a semiconductor device that features a complex interconnection of resistors, capacitors, transistors, and diodes. This innovative design includes a first resistor connected to a supply terminal, leading to a capacitor and another supply terminal, offering enhanced protection against power surges. The patent includes specifications for a first transistor with its source and gate strategically positioned to maximize efficiency and reliability, alongside a second transistor that further fortifies the surge protection mechanism. This invention highlights his expertise in designing robust electrical components.
